What is Short-Term Rehab in Saltese, Montana

A short term drug and alcohol treatment facility is most appropriate for people with a short history of abuse or abuser's that desire to stop using but are having some difficulty doing so. When you use alcohol or drugs that are habit forming even for a short duration of time you can get addicted. Drug dependence manifests itself when you decide you are going to stop using the substance but you are struggling because of the psychological and/or physical withdrawal symptoms. If you use an addictive drug such as methamphetamine crack, heroin, klonopin, ativan, morphine or any other potentially addictive substances for even a brief duration of time you may have a hard time stopping on your own without help. If this is the situation you find yourself in, a short term drug and alcohol rehabilitation facility in Saltese can help you.

When you discontinue addictive substances suddenly you may develop what are known as withdrawal symptoms. Withdrawal symptoms will result in both physical and psychological discomforts such as shakiness, weakness, clammy skin, craving, feeling cold, sweating, watery eyes, agitation, excitability, irritability, delirium, restlessness, depression, hallucinations, paranoia, severe anxiety and more. Withdrawal symptoms can make you feel compelled to keep using the drug to relieve the symptoms despite your intent to quit taking the drug. If this describes the situation that you find yourself in, then you can benefit from the assistance of a short term drug rehab program.

The initial phase of a short term rehabilitation center for addiction is the detox process. Medical detoxification is a process that minimizes withdrawal symptoms with medications designed to gently and safely get you off the substance. After detoxification is finished, you will be given therapeutic assistance and counseling in order strengthen your recovery so that you can live a happy, drug-free life. A short term substance abuse program in Saltese, MT is usually only 28 to 30 days in length and the benefits can change your life forever.
